
What You Cannot Take to Other Countries
U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) officials point out that many countries have restrictions on what may be brought into the country, including food, pets and medications. Even over-the-counter medications may be prohibited in some countries.
When you return home, please note that some items may not be brought into the U.S. or may only be brought in under certain restrictions. For the most current list of restricted items check out the CBP list.
